A view from the south of Khufu (Cheops in Greek) ,Khafra or Khafre (Greek Χεφρήν, Chephren) ,and Menkaure (mykerinus).

The 3 small pyramids are of the queens.

 

'Pharaoh' is the term we use today to describe the rulers of ancient Egypt.

 

'Pharaoh' is actually a Greek word that is based on an Egyptian word that meant 'great house'. When this word was first used, it referred to the palace and its greatness, not just to the ruler himself. However, later in Egyptian history the title 'pharaoh' meant ruler.
